Product reviews:
Tony
2025-06-23 iphone 6s Plus
New Balance Stores Near Me - New Balance new balance shrewsbury nj
new balance shrewsbury nj
Lennon
2025-06-29 iphone 11 Pro
Running Shoe Store Shrewsbury NJ new balance shrewsbury nj
new balance shrewsbury nj
Len
2025-06-29 iphone 11 Pro Max
Running Shoe Store Shrewsbury NJ new balance shrewsbury nj
new balance shrewsbury nj
Mortimer
2025-06-27 iphone SE
Shrewsbury, New Jersey (NJ 07702 new balance shrewsbury nj
new balance shrewsbury nj